Sezen Aksu: Unuttun Mu Beni

Released on May 23, 2011, as the opening track of her acclaimed album Öptüm , the song captures the agonizing realization of being forgotten by a past lover while you remain deeply in love. 🎵 Musical Background Sezen Aksu (Söz & Beste / Lyrics & Music) Arranger: Alper Erinç Album: Öptüm (2011) Style: Turkish Pop / Melancholic Ballad

In the chorus, she describes herself wandering aimlessly like a madman ("avare", "divane"). No matter what she tries, she simply cannot forget.
